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Sudbury (Suffolk) to Manchester Piccadilly start from as little as £38.30

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Sudbury (Suffolk) to Manchester Piccadilly start from £94.90 one way, or £135.00 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Sudbury (Suffolk) to Manchester Piccadilly are available for £107.30 one way, or £167.90 return

Station Facilities

Though Sudbury (Suffolk) station does not have a ticket office, it is equipped with ticket machines that allow you to pick up tickets purchased online with ease. The ticket machines are accessible, and an induction loop is available to assist hearing-impaired passengers. Smartcards cannot be issued at the station, but you will find validators for them should you need to use one.

CCTV is present to ensure your security while at the station, reflecting a strong commitment to traveler safety. Sadly, there are no toilets, refreshment facilities, or shopping outlets available within the station, so plan accordingly before you journey. Assistance is on hand via a help point if you need, and there are clear announcements and departure screens to keep you informed.

A Smooth and Accessible Journey

Accessibility at Sudbury (Suffolk) train station ensures that each passenger, including those with disabilities, travels comfortably. The station offers step-free access across the platform, making it straightforward to navigate. Though there are no accessible taxis available, those driving will find accessible car parking spaces free of charge, managed by Babergh District Council.

Waiting for your train is not a hassle, as there is ample seating despite the absence of a formal waiting room. Free parking with 140 spaces means you can breeze in and out at your convenience, never needing to worry about the meter running.

Station Facilities and Amenities

Manchester Piccadilly expertly caters to passenger needs with a variety of facilities. The ticket office operates diligently from as early as 4:30 am to 10:30 pm through the week, ensuring you can grab a ticket for those early morning travels. For those tech-savvy commuters, ticket machines are readily available and accessible, allowing smooth online ticket collection. The station is well-equipped for accessibility; offering step-free access, ramps, and tactile warning strips for the visually impaired make it a user-friendly place for all travelers.

The station boasts free public Wi-Fi, ATM machines, and a plethora of shops and dining options. Coffee lovers will appreciate the numerous kiosks, while those in need of essentials can visit the mini supermarkets and pharmacies located within the station. The station even went the extra mile to ensure comfort by providing lounges, including a 1st Class Lounge and an Assisted Travel Lounge, making it an amenable waiting experience.

Transport Links and Connectivity

Getting to and from Manchester Piccadilly is a breeze with its robust transport links. Metrolink trams connect you to key destinations like Bury, Rochdale, and Manchester Airport, among others. For those preferring buses, a network of frequent local services are operated by 'First' and 'Stagecoach'. There's also a free bus service that runs every ten minutes around the city center—a convenient option for quick city hops.

The taxi rank located at the Fairfield Street exit offers service between 2 am to 5 am, giving you round-the-clock availability. If you're looking to explore the city on two wheels, Brompton bicycles are available for hire with two flexible tariffs. Additionally, if you're embarking on a flight, Manchester International Airport is just 9-10 miles away with several direct train services throughout the day. Car hire agents are also a short walk from the station, providing flexibility in travel.
